SAMTEC TSM-127-02-TM-DH-A-P-TR is a 54-position dual-row surface-mount terminal strip with 0.100" pitch, dual-height configuration, polarization feature, and tape-and-reel packaging for automated SMT assembly in high-density board interconnect systems.

Key Features
- 54-position dual-row surface-mount terminal strip at 0.100" (2.54 mm) pitch for board-to-board and board-to-flex high pin-count connections
- Polarization (P suffix) feature prevents incorrect mating orientation, eliminating mismate errors in field-replaceable module assemblies
- Dual-height (DH) configuration supports two distinct PCB-to-PCB mating heights in the same connector series for flexible system design
- Tape-and-reel (TR) packaging enables automated pick-and-place SMT assembly at high production volumes with minimal handling
- Surface-mount termination eliminates through-hole drilling and simplifies multi-layer PCB fabrication for compact system boards

Frequently Asked Questions
What does the 'P' suffix mean in TSM-127-02-TM-DH-A-P-TR and how does it prevent connector damage?
The 'P' suffix in TSM-127-02-TM-DH-A-P-TR denotes a polarization or post feature that physically prevents the connector from mating in the wrong orientation. This ensures that the 54-position, 0.100" pitch terminal strip can only engage with its mating header in the correct alignment, protecting sensitive circuits from reversed pin connections that could cause immediate damage or intermittent failures.
How many positions does the TSM-127-02-TM-DH-A-P-TR provide and what does its dual-row arrangement offer?
The TSM-127-02-TM-DH-A-P-TR provides 54 positions arranged in 2 rows of 27 contacts each at 0.100" (2.54 mm) pitch. The dual-row layout at standard 0.100" pitch is compatible with a wide range of mating SHF or similar headers, and provides sufficient pin density for mixed signal, power, ground, and control line assignments typical in embedded processor expansion board designs.
What does the dual-height (DH) designation mean for TSM-127-02-TM-DH-A-P-TR board stacking?
The dual-height (DH) designation indicates that the TSM-127-02-TM-DH-A-P-TR connector body is designed to support two mating height levels, typically accommodating PCB-to-PCB spacings such as 8.5 mm and 11.0 mm within the same connector family. This flexibility allows system designers to use the same PCB footprint while selecting the appropriate mating height for different module thicknesses in modular industrial or computing platforms.
Can TSM-127-02-TM-DH-A-P-TR be used in automated SMT production lines and what packaging is provided?
Yes, the TR suffix confirms the TSM-127-02-TM-DH-A-P-TR is supplied in tape-and-reel packaging, which is fully compatible with standard SMT pick-and-place equipment. Standard reel sizes typically contain 250 to 500 pieces, supporting continuous automated assembly at production rates suitable for high-volume PCB manufacturing with minimal operator intervention and reduced placement cycle times.
